规划数据库应注意什么事项

飞飞 其他 1

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在规划数据库时,应注意以下几个事项:

    1. 数据库设计:数据库设计是规划数据库的核心。在设计数据库时,需要考虑数据的结构、关系、完整性以及数据访问的效率。合理的数据库设计能够提高数据的存储和检索效率,减少数据冗余和错误。

    2. 数据库安全:数据库中存储着组织的重要数据,因此数据库安全是一个非常重要的考虑因素。在规划数据库时,需要确保数据库的安全性,包括数据的保密性、完整性和可用性。可以采取一些措施来保护数据库,如加密、访问控制、备份和恢复等。

    3. 数据库性能:数据库性能是用户对数据库系统的一个重要要求。在规划数据库时,需要考虑数据库的性能,包括数据的存储和检索速度、并发处理能力和容量。可以通过优化数据库的结构、索引的使用和查询语句的优化来提高数据库的性能。

    4. 数据备份和恢复:数据库中的数据往往是组织的重要资产,因此备份和恢复是数据库规划中不可忽视的事项。需要定期备份数据库,并确保备份的可靠性和完整性。同时,需要有恢复策略和措施,以便在数据丢失或损坏时能够及时恢复。

    5. 数据库扩展性:随着组织的业务发展,数据库的数据量和用户量可能会增长。因此,在规划数据库时,需要考虑数据库的扩展性。可以采用一些策略来提高数据库的扩展性,如分布式数据库、集群和分区等。

    总之,规划数据库是一个复杂而重要的任务,需要综合考虑数据库设计、安全性、性能、备份恢复和扩展性等多个因素。只有合理规划数据库,才能确保数据库的稳定运行和数据的安全性。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    规划数据库是设计和建立数据库系统的过程,它是确保数据库系统能够高效、可靠地运行的关键步骤。在规划数据库时,有几个重要的事项需要注意:

    1. 数据需求分析:首先,需要对系统的数据需求进行全面的分析。这包括确定数据类型、数据量、数据关系以及数据访问模式等。通过对数据需求的深入理解,可以为数据库的设计和优化提供指导。

    2. 数据库模式设计:在规划数据库时,需要设计数据库的模式,包括表的结构、字段定义、主键、外键等。模式设计应该符合数据需求,并且能够支持系统的功能和性能要求。

    3. 数据库规范化:规范化是一种优化数据库结构的方法,它通过将数据分解为更小的、互相依赖的表,来消除冗余数据。在规划数据库时,应该遵循适当的规范化原则,以提高数据库的性能和可维护性。

    4. 数据库安全性:数据库中的数据通常是敏感的,因此在规划数据库时需要考虑数据的安全性。这包括对数据的访问控制、用户权限管理、数据加密等。合理的安全策略可以保护数据库免受未经授权的访问和恶意攻击。

    5. 数据库备份和恢复:数据库中的数据是组织和管理系统的核心资源,因此在规划数据库时需要考虑数据的备份和恢复策略。合理的备份策略可以保护数据免受意外损坏和数据丢失,同时恢复策略可以帮助恢复数据库到正常运行状态。

    6. 数据库性能优化:数据库的性能是系统能否高效运行的关键因素。在规划数据库时,应该考虑如何优化数据库的性能。这包括选择适当的数据库引擎、设计合理的索引、优化查询语句等。通过合理的性能优化策略,可以提高数据库的响应速度和吞吐量。

    7. 数据库扩展性:随着业务的发展,数据库的数据量和访问量可能会逐渐增加。在规划数据库时,需要考虑数据库的扩展性。这包括选择合适的硬件设备、设计合理的存储结构、使用分布式数据库等。通过合理的扩展策略,可以确保数据库能够满足系统的未来需求。

    总之,规划数据库是设计和建立数据库系统的重要步骤。在规划数据库时,需要考虑数据需求分析、数据库模式设计、数据库规范化、数据库安全性、数据库备份和恢复、数据库性能优化以及数据库扩展性等事项,以确保数据库系统能够高效、可靠地运行。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    规划数据库是建立和设计数据库的过程,它是数据库管理的重要一步。在规划数据库时,需要注意以下几个事项:

    1. 确定数据库需求:在规划数据库之前,需要明确数据库的目标和需求。这包括确定数据库的用途、数据的类型和量、用户的需求等。只有明确需求,才能根据实际情况来规划数据库。

    2. 选择合适的数据库管理系统(DBMS):根据数据库需求,选择合适的DBMS。常见的DBMS包括MySQL、Oracle、SQL Server等。不同的DBMS有不同的特点和功能,选择合适的DBMS可以提高数据库的性能和稳定性。

    3. 设计数据库结构:数据库结构是数据库的基础,它决定了数据库的性能和扩展性。在设计数据库结构时,需要考虑数据的关系、数据的完整性、数据的一致性等。可以使用实体-关系模型(ERM)来表示数据库的结构,然后根据ERM设计数据库的表、字段和关系。

    4. 设计数据模型:数据模型是数据库的逻辑结构,它描述了数据库中数据的组织方式和关系。常见的数据模型包括层次模型、网络模型、关系模型等。在设计数据模型时,需要考虑数据的组织方式、数据的操作和查询需求等。

    5. 设计数据库索引:索引是数据库中提高查询性能的重要手段。在设计数据库时,需要根据查询需求来设计合适的索引。索引可以加快查询速度,但同时也会增加数据库的存储空间和写入性能。

    6. 设计数据库安全策略:数据库的安全性是保护数据的重要措施。在设计数据库时,需要考虑数据的机密性、完整性和可用性。可以采取密码策略、访问控制、备份和恢复等措施来保护数据库的安全。

    7. 设计数据库备份和恢复策略:数据库备份和恢复是保护数据完整性和可用性的重要手段。在设计数据库时,需要考虑备份和恢复的策略。可以定期备份数据库,并测试恢复过程,以确保数据的完整性和可用性。

    8. 性能优化:数据库的性能是用户体验的关键。在设计数据库时,需要考虑性能优化的策略。可以通过合理的索引设计、优化查询语句、调整数据库参数等方法来提高数据库的性能。

    总之,在规划数据库时,需要根据实际需求和情况来设计合适的数据库结构和数据模型,同时考虑数据库的安全性和性能。合理规划数据库可以提高数据库的效率和可靠性,从而更好地满足用户的需求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部